Save a Life - - - These Guys REALLY Need Your Help

My mom has been the treasurer for several years with the Humane Society of Clark County located in Arkadelphia, AR. "Arkadoo" is a small town with the population of 10,000.

Her and the local volunteers have donated many hours bathing animals, changing litter boxes, etc. to maintain their operation to save animals. (They are a no kill shelter.) She and others will drive out of state to pick up animals from kill shelters before they are destroyed and stand outside PetSmart 2 hours away from her home in hopes of getting these animals adopted. She has obtained several grants but they could only be used to have the animals spayed/neutered and the funds have been used. (Not to buy food, litter, etc.)

1 baby of a litter of puppies recently found

They collect the animals that the homeowners leave behind and try to find them homes. I know in Las Vegas I personally have been to homes that have had abandoned pets left behind. It's heart breaking to find these guys and if you are an animal lover like me (wonder where I get it) it pains me to wonder if the pet will end up adopted or taken to a shelter that can't afford to keep the animal for more than a week.

With the current state of the economy, donations are WAY DOWN and the HSCC is barely scrapping by. If you have extra office supplies, old blankets / towels, gift cards in your wallet that sit there, etc., please consider boxingn up the items and donating to my mom's organization or one near you. I am sure these shelters are getting a lot of abandoned animals and need the help now more than ever.

Want Clients to Find You? You Need to Be Here

According to the 2008 Nielsen Online Custom Survey and WebVisible, Inc. studies that were compared to the 2006 studies, the use for yellow pages is down 23% and the use of the local newspaper is 41% less.

What does this mean for you? You need to make sure that you are registered on all the "local sites" on the internet.

Why? More and more potential clients are using the internet to find local business to provide services and products they are looking for.

Tips for your profile:

  1. The search will use your zip code to map you but you can give yourself a little "punch" by adding zip codes to your profile - stats show that people search what they are looking for and the zip code "real estate marketing" and "89131" (see image below)
  2. Ensure that your profile has all the keywords people will use to find you (real estate, bank owned, short sale, foreclosure, agent, etc.)
  3. Add a reminder to your calendar to make sure that profile is current every 6 months to a year
